Popular Christian music composer, Jude Nnam not yet released – Family

The family of the kidnapped popular Christian music composer, Jude Nnam, says he has not been released as being speculated by some members of the public.

The family described the message circulating on social media that Nnam has been released by his captors as false and misleading, saying he is still with his abductors.

“Dear Friends of Dr. Jude Nnam.

“We want to appreciate you all for your prayers and concern for Him.

“Meanwhile, the message circulating on social media that he has been released by his captors is FALSE and MISLEADING.

“HE IS STILL WITH THE ABDUCTORS.

“By the Grace of God we all shall rejoice when he eventually comes out.

“Do continue in your prayers and support.

‘God bless you.”

Media Talk Africa reported that Nnam was kidnapped on Thursday evening around 6 pm, in Umunnachi, Anambra State.

The music minister had traveled to Anambra for a church function.

Nnam, also known as ‘Ancestor’, is the National Music Director for the Christian Association of Nigeria, CAN, and member of the National Liturgical Commission, Catholic Secretariat of Nigeria, CSN.
